The Relationship Between Bone Volume and Implant Longevity
Adequate bone volume lets you receive implants with correct size and angulation, reducing micromotion and promoting long-term stability.
Higher ridge height and width increase surface contact for osseointegration, lower peri-implant bone loss risk, and allow you to choose wider, stronger implants that better withstand chewing forces and last longer when maintained with proper hygiene and follow-up care.

The Benefits of Synthetic Bone Substitutes in Tissue Engineering
Synthetic substitutes offer you consistent, sterile grafts with controllable porosity and resorption rates, making them ideal when autogenous tissue is unavailable or to standardize healing outcomes.
Engineered synthetic materials combine hydroxyapatite, beta-tricalcium phosphate, and bioactive glass to mimic bone matrix; you gain tailored pore size for vascular ingrowth, predictable degradation matched to bone formation, and easier handling, while clinicians can add growth factors or platelet-rich fibrin to accelerate osteogenesis and improve the implant bed quality.

Post-Operative Recovery and Healing Milestones
Healing progresses through predictable stages after grafting; you may have mild swelling and tenderness in the first week, soft tissue closure by two to three weeks, and gradual bone formation over several months. Your clinician will monitor graft stability and schedule implant placement once radiographic and clinical signs confirm adequate bone.
Essential Aftercare Guidelines for Optimal Graft Integration
Follow prescribed antibiotics and avoid smoking and vigorous rinsing for the first two weeks; apply ice early, eat soft foods, and sleep propped. Attend scheduled checkups so your provider can assess healing and adjust care. Report unusual pain, fever, or persistent bleeding immediately.
Understanding the Timeline for Bone Maturation and Remodeling
Bone remodels slowly; you should expect immature graft material to mineralize over three to six months, with continued maturation up to a year. Regular imaging tracks density gains, and your surgeon will confirm when bone quality and volume support implant placement.
During the healing window, several variables influence maturation pace: graft type, particle size, use of membranes, and your health habits. Autografts integrate fastest, while xenografts and some synthetics resorb slower and require longer consolidation. Smoking, uncontrolled diabetes, and medications like bisphosphonates delay remodeling. Radiographs show progressive radiopacity; clinically, you should have stable, firm ridge contours before implant drilling. Your surgeon may use CBCT to measure bone volume and density and schedule implant placement only when graft consolidation meets load-bearing criteria. Adherence to aftercare and review visits improves predictability of timing and long-term implant success.
